Mahaska County Extension Honors New Master Gardener Volunteer – Veronica Grim

OSKALOOSA — The Mahaska County Master Gardeners recently elevated intern Veronica Grim to certification as an Iowa Master Gardener.  She took Master Gardener training in Fall 2022 and recently completed the 40 hour volunteer requirement and was presented with certificate and permanent name badge.  Veronica is a former Master Gardner who had been inactive for a number of years and took the training a second time to reinstate herself as an active member.

Iowa Master Gardener is a job title, describing a volunteer who has been trained to educate the public about horticulture and gardening.  To achieve Master Gardener Certification, candidates complete 40 hours of educational training and 40 hours of volunteer time in their inaugural year.  In ensuing years, a Master Gardener must complete 20 hours of volunteer time plus ten hours of approved advanced training, to maintain their certification.
